ABSTRACT
<p><b>AIM</b>To assay the transcriptional regulation effect of hHSF1 on prohibitin gene promoter.</p><p><b>METHODS</b>The total length of hHSF1 exon was amplified by PCR method and cloned into pcDNA3. 1(+) vector. pcDNA3. 1(+)-hHSF1 and pGI3 prohibitin were co-transfected into HEK293 cells. The luciferase activity was detected by Dual-Luciferase Reporter Assay System to evaluate the transcriptional regulation effect of hHSF1 on prohibitin gene promoter.</p><p><b>RESULTS</b>The pcDNA3.1(+)-hHSF1 vector was constructed successfully. The assay of luciferase activity showed that the transcription of pGL3-prohibitin was dramatically upregulated by hHSF1.</p><p><b>CONCLUSION</b>hHSF1 can transcriptionally regulate prohibitin expression.</p>
